From 35cca3e296346277422aaee030edced697e09319 Mon Sep 17 00:00:00 2001 From: Dmitrii Ishcheikin Date: Mon, 26 Jun 2023 13:19:37 +0000 Subject: Merge libart and libart-compiler into a single library Rename old libart to libart-runtime. Build libart-runtime and libart-compiler separately as static libraries. This is required to support PGO (compiler) and AFDO (runtime) without mixing them. Combine libart-runtime and libart-compiler into libart with whole-archive linking. Remove JitLoadTest, since `jit_create` (previously `jit_load`) function is guaranteed to exist in `libart`. After this change libart-compiler will have access to all libart-runtime symbols. This will allow to hide more symbols from libart-runtime.
